WebIt is a six-part adaptation of the 1869 novel War and Peace by the Russian author Leo Tolstoy, written by Andrew Davies and directed by Tom Harper. [2] War & Peace aired on A&E, Lifetime and History Channel in the United States as four two-hour episodes, beginning on 18 January 2016.

AR points refer to the Accelerated Reader program for … WebMar 2, 2024 · War and Peace. The book that offers the most AR points is “War and Peace” by Leo Tolstoy, which offers a total of 118 points. AR points refer to the Accelerated Reader program for primary and secondary schools, which was created by Renaissance Learning, Inc. Books are assigned points based on their length and level of difficulty.
